CORNEAL CELL REGENERATIVE BIOLOGY, A NEW THERAPEUTIC PERSPECTIVE OF EDEMATOUS KERATOPATHY
Abstract:
As alternatives to the limited availability of donor cornea from cadaver to perform
perforating or just endothelial keratoplasty, the same as the complications that consist of graft
rejection, currently, new therapeutic alternatives are sought to consist in the regeneration or
replacement of endothelial cells in view of recovering eyesight. The end result shows that
regenerative cell therapy is limited, but attempts continue and hopes are that, in the future, the results
will be favourable. That is why, presently, isolation and cultivation are sought through genetic
engineering of cells which should play a vital role in the treatment of endothelial dysfunction.
